India’s Pharma exports grow by 103% since 2013-14
Indian pharma exports witnessed a growth of 103% since 2013-14, from Rs. 90, 415 Crores in 2013-14 to Rs. 1,83,422 Crores in 2021-22. The exports achieved in 2021-22 is the Pharma Sector’ best export performance ever. It is a remarkable growth with exports growing by almost USD 10 billion in 8 years. Ebola virus disease - Democratic Republic of the Congo
The Ministry of Health of the Democratic Republic of the Congo declared an outbreak of Ebola virus disease (EVD) in the country after a case was confirmed from Mbandaka, Equateur province.
